Supplementary information

This supplementary information is collated from multiple sources and compiled automatically.

The AIM1 protein also known as Absent In Melanoma 1 has roles in various cellular processes. It is commonly identified in multiple tissues including the skin and the eyes where it contributes to cellular stability and function. AIM1 has a molecular mass of around 69 kilodaltons. Its expression patterns suggest it plays significant roles in cellular microenvironment and differentiation especially in melanocytes and ocular cells. Expression levels may vary affecting cellular activities accordingly.
Biological function summary

AIM1 associates with structures that include the cytoskeleton indicating its potential role in maintaining cell shape and motility. It has binding capabilities that aid in cellular assembly processes. AIM1 does not usually operate as part of a larger protein complex but influences intracellular signaling indirectly. Its involvement in cell stability further implies a role in developmental pathways possibly impacting cellular proliferation and differentiation outcomes in melanocytes.

Pathways

AIM1 interacts with signaling pathways related to cellular differentiation and proliferation. It plays a part in the regulation of actin cytoskeleton pathways where it influences cellular architecture and movement. In these pathways proteins like Rho family GTPases may relate to AIM1 impacting downstream signaling events. Such interactions highlight AIM1’s influence on dynamic cellular changes and stability.

AIM1 shows links to melanoma and retinal diseases. In melanoma AIM1 expression often changes suggesting it may contribute to the aggressive behavior of melanocytes when dysregulated. Connections to ocular proteins like CRX suggest that AIM1 may also play a part in some retinal degenerative conditions. The protein's influence on cellular structure and signaling makes it a significant target for understanding and potentially treating these conditions.
